Recent Form Insights
Lazio's Last Match – Sassuolo vs Lazio
Lazio will be eager to respond after suffering a 0-1 Italy Serie A defeat at the hands of Sassuolo on September 14. In that match, Lazio recorded 59% possession, attempting 8 shots on goal, with 3 hitting the target.
| Team | Possession | Shots (on target) | xG | Dangerous Attacks |
|---|---|---|---|---|
Sassuolo | 41% | 4 (3) | 1.12 | 39 |
Lazio | 59% | 8 (3) | 0.74 | 56 |
Roma's Last Match – Roma vs Torino
Roma will look to get back on track following a 0-1 Italy Serie A loss against Torino on September 14. In that match, Roma controlled 73% of possession and managed 12 shots on goal, with 5 hitting the target.
| Team | Possession | Shots (on target) | xG | Dangerous Attacks |
|---|---|---|---|---|
Roma | 73% | 12 (5) | 1.29 | 74 |
Torino | 27% | 5 (4) | 0.64 | 28 |
